Что такое светодиодные драйверы?

LED drivers are devices that provide power to LED lights. Their primary function is to ensure that the LEDs operate at a specific voltage and current to maintain optimal performance and longevity. Depending on the design and requirements of your LED lighting system, you may need either a constant current or a constant voltage driver.

Понимание светодиодных драйверов постоянного тока

Constant current LED drivers are designed to deliver a constant flow of current to the LED lighting system regardless of voltage fluctuations. This means that the driver automatically adjusts the voltage supplied to ensure that the current remains stable.

  • Понимание светодиодных драйверов постоянного напряжения

    Constant voltage LED drivers, on the other hand, supply a fixed voltage to the LED lights while allowing the current to vary according to the load. Common voltage levels for these drivers are 12V, 24V, and 36V.

  • Which Driver is Better for Your Application?

    When deciding between constant current and constant voltage LED drivers, it’s important to consider the characteristics of your specific lighting application.

    Situations Favoring Constant Current

  • If your LED lights are designed to operate at a specific current and are in a series arrangement, a constant current driver is often the best choice.
  • Applications that require high efficiency and effectiveness, like architectural lighting or high-bay fixtures, typically benefit from constant current drivers.
  • Situations Favoring Constant Voltage

  • If you are using LED strips or have multiple LED fixtures connected in parallel, a constant voltage driver may be more suitable.
  • They are also ideal for residential applications where consistency in voltage is needed, such as in under-cabinet lighting or decorative lights.
